> 3 dayBought these to repair some heavy duty all metal casters wheels. I use these wheels on a Harbor Freight folding trailer and the existing bearings in the wheels are plain steel, and rust when I leave the trailer out in the weather. Figured out how to disassemble the wheels, and replaced the bearings with these, hoping they will be more weather resistant. Measured them, and indeed they are 5.5mm (.2164 in). Tested them with a magnet, and they are definitely non-magnetic, which is a characteristic of 304 stainless. Only time will tell how corrosion resistant they are.
